#3I tried replaying it about 10 years ago but it’s got serious quality of life problems with the mission aspect of the game.
Particularly, it had no way to remember or save gear assignments between missions. So you would spend like 5 minutes at the start of every mission giving your guys the correct stuff for their stats. Every. Damn. Time.
The other thing that bugged me on missions was no keyboard shortcuts, particularly for moving the view up and down levels. You had to use the mouse to click a UI icon which was quite tedious.
Still fond memories, but a pity those aspects made it too tedious to replay for me.
The newer XCOM game fixed those aspects and allowed you to jump right into the action.
